#b193f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b193f5 is composed of 69.4% red, 57.6%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 40%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 258.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 76.9%. #b193f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6327eb.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#b193f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b193f5 has RGB values of R:177, G:147,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.4,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 11637749.

Shades and Tints of #b193f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070212 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b193f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3c0c8 is the less saturated color, while #ad8afe is the most saturated one.
